Course programme
Syllabus The students will go through the following modules during the 2 year course. First year Module – 1 – Basics of Ultrasound • Physics of medical ultrasound • Biostatistics Module – 2 – Basic sciences related to ultrasound and clinical OBGYN • Embryology • Anatomy & Physiology of reproductive System • Pathology • Clinical aspects of Obstetrics and Gynaecology Module – 3 - Gynaecology • Ultrasound Anatomy of Pelvis and USG related pathology of pelvis Module 4 • Obstetrics Ultrasound – Part 1 Second Year Obstetrics Ultrasound – Part II Module 5 - Fetal Environment & Doppler Module 6 - Fetal anomalies & 3D Ultrasound Module 7- PROJECT Annexure – 1 Syllabus for the Ist Year Students PAPER – 1 – BASICS OF ULTRASOUND Physics of ultrasound & Biostatistics Introduction of ultrasound Physics & Bioeffects of ultrasound Instrumentation & Knobology Principles of Imaging techniques, Equipment maintenance, basics of power supply and Networking Basic ultrasound appearances like cysts, solids and complex masses Bedside manners, medicolegal issue Biostatistics Mean, Median, Mode and Standard Deviation Correlation and Regression PAPER – II EMBRYOLOGY, ANATOMY, PHYSIOLOGY OF REPRODUCTIVE SYSTEM, PATHOLOGY & CLINICAL ASPECTS OF OBSTETRICS AND GYNAECOLOGY Embryology • General embryology • Development of main organ systems CNS - spinal cord and brain, CVS, urinary system, digestive tube and its derivatives • Development of placenta and membrane • Basic principles and mechanism of teratogenesis Anatomy & Physiology of reproductive System • Sectional anatomy and physiology related to obstetrics and gynaecology Pathology • Gynaec Pathology • Fetal and placental pathology Clinical aspects Obstetrics and Gynaecology Pregnancy • Diagnosis o Clinical / US/ HCG • Early preg problems o Bleeding in early preg o Pain • Ectopic & Pregnancy of unknown location • Second / third trim bleeding o Placenta previa o Abruption o others • Maternal diseases in pregnancy o HTN/ PIH/Preeclampsia o Diabetes o Autoimmune o Haematological • Fetal well being - perinatal hypoxia o Orientation to BPP with basic CTG • Labour Gyn • Menstrual cycle and ovulation o Normal physiology • Anovulation including pcos o Why anovulation – what do we expect on ultrasound • Uterine malformations • Dub o patterns what to look for o How ultrasound helps management • Postmenopausal bleeding o Causes o Management • Fibroids • Endometriosis and adenomyosis • Ov cysts • Infertility PAPER - III – GYNAECOLOGICAL ULTRASOUND Ultrasound Anatomy of Pelvis and USG related pathology of pelvis Uterine and ovarian sonography Transvaginal ultrasound and follicular monitoring An understanding of the menstural cycle Pelvic inflammatory disease Poly cystic ovarian syndrome Endometriosis Uterine fibroids, Adenomyosis & polyps Endometrial pathology Adnexal lesions PAPER - IV - OBSTETRICS ULTRASOUND – PART I Ultrasound evaluation in Ist trimester – including 11-14 weeks Ultrasound evaluation in IInd trimester – Target Scan & ultrasound evaluation of cervix Ultrasound evaluation in IIIrd trimester – Growth Scan Biochemical screening PRACTICALS Hands on training in pelvis, USG related pathology normal and abnormal. Hands on training in obstetrics, Normal and Abnormal Syllabus for the 2nd Year Student Obstetrics Ultrasound – Part II PAPER – V - FETAL ENVIRONMENT & DOPPLER • Biometry and biophysical profile • USG evaluation of Placenta • USG evaluation of Cord • USG evaluation of Amniotic fluid • Role of Doppler in OBGYN PAPER VI - FETAL ANOMALIES & 3D ULTRASOUND Ultrasound evaluation of the following fetal anomalies • CNS anomalies • Cardiac anomalies • Genitourinary anomalies • Gastro intestinal tract anomalies • Abdominal wall • Neck and Face • Fetal hydrops • Multiple pregnancies 3D ultrasound • Role of 3D ultrasound and OBGYN imaging
